Output 5e2bacc7ba6c26dd1c20251411888b2135941bc22d4c831289d3461613fc61e4:9

value
19924334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f43764a3e3bfa2be35a190523731498566a73e1 OP_EQUAL
address
3DHvZFdUswFWzrhfaqqqw5yunW5KojqWYY
transaction
5e2bacc7ba6c26dd1c20251411888b2135941bc22d4c831289d3461613fc61e4
spent
true